Dior vs Fruit of the Loom: is the pricier t-shirt worth it?
The Fruit of the Loom HD Cotton / Eversoft Crew Tee runs $7; the Dior Dior Cotton Logo Tee is $690 — about 98.6× the price ($683 more). Here's the side-by-side, and what that gap actually buys.
| Fruit of the Loom | Dior | |
|---|---|---|
| Price | $7 | $690 |
| Material | 100% cotton, ~4.5–5oz; HD Cotton runs thinner, Eversoft is pre-washed for softness. | Fine premium cotton jersey in a smooth knit with discreet or embroidered house branding. |
| Fit | Regular and slightly boxy; runs roomy and shrinks toward true after a hot wash. | A clean, slightly relaxed cut with a refined neckline and an elegant silhouette. |
| Quality | Functional budget quality — Eversoft holds up better than HD Cotton, but collars loosen and whites thin over time. | Outstanding fabric and couture-level construction befitting the house. |
| Best for | Multipack basics, layering, undershirts, and anyone wanting a tee they can wear out without a second thought. | French luxury wardrobes and elevated designer dressing. |
| Care | Wash cold and tumble low to limit the noticeable shrink these are known for. | Machine wash cold on gentle or dry clean and lay flat to protect the detailing. |
